Clayton Utz has helped raise $11,500 for the Humpty Dumpty Foundation at the firm's 2010 Bledisloe Cup Lunch.
As a guest speaker at the event, former Australian Wallaby Phil Kearns discussed the important work undertaken by the Humpty Dumpty Foundation, which now supports over 80 children's hospitals and health services across Australia, as well as two children's hospitals in East Timor.
"It was a remarkable effort by our guests to raise $6500 for this very worthy cause. In response to their generous donations, the Clayton Utz Foundation has donated a further $5000 to support the Humpty Dumpty Foundation in carrying out its important work," said Sydney managing partner, Julie Levis.
